JHYSCCAQry.xml 6.8 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191192193194195196197198199200201202203204205206207208209210211212213214215216217218219220221222223224225226227228229230231232233234235236237238239240241242243244245246247248249250251252253254255256257258259260261262263
  1. <?xml version="1.0" encoding="UTF-8"?>
  2. <queryMap desc="V_JHY_SSCA (生成工具:代码生成工具1.0.0.0 访问地址:http://172.16.2.128/tool/)">
  3. <query id="VJhySscaDAL.Query" desc="查询">
  4. <![CDATA[
  5. SELECT
  6. TO_CHAR(T.CHECK_TIME, 'YYYY-MM-DD HH24:MI:SS') CHECK_TIME,
  7. T.CHECK_NO,
  8. T.BATCH_NO,
  9. T.SAMPLE_NO,
  10. T.HEAT_NO,
  11. T.STEEL_GRADE,
  12. T.STEEL_NO,
  13. T.DIMATER,
  14. T.HEIGHT,
  15. T.CIC,
  16. T.CRAFT_SOURCE,
  17. T.YSMIN1,
  18. T.YSMIN2,
  19. T.YSMIN3,
  20. T.YSMIN_NAME,
  21. T.ACTUAL_S_YSMIN1,
  22. T.ACTUAL_S_YSMIN2,
  23. T.ACTUAL_S_YSMIN3,
  24. T.SAMPLE_NO1,
  25. T.SAMPLE_NO2,
  26. T.SAMPLE_NO3,
  27. T.SAMPLE_COUNT,
  28. T.TEST_TIME,
  29. T.NACE_PH_NAME,
  30. T.NACE_PH_S1,
  31. T.NACE_PH_F1,
  32. T.VALUE1,
  33. T.VALUE2,
  34. T.VALUE3,
  35. T.ITEM_NAME_W,
  36. T.SURFACE_AREA1,
  37. T.SURFACE_AREA2,
  38. T.SURFACE_AREA3,
  39. T.REPORTED_NAME,
  40. TO_CHAR(T.TEST_DATE, 'YYYY-MM-DD HH24:MI:SS') TEST_DATE,
  41. TO_CHAR(T.REPORTED_DATE, 'YYYY-MM-DD HH24:MI:SS') REPORTED_DATE,
  42. T.APPROVED_NAME,
  43. T.CHECK_STD,
  44. T.CHECK_NAME,t.consign_dept
  45. FROM V_JHY_SSCA T
  46. where UPPER(T.CHECK_NO) LIKE '%'|| UPPER('#CHECK_NO#') || '%'
  47. and UPPER(T.STEEL_NO) LIKE '%'|| UPPER('#STEEL_NO#') || '%'
  48. and UPPER(T.STEEL_GRADE) LIKE '%'|| UPPER('#STEEL_GRADE#') || '%'
  49. and nvl(T.DIMATER,0) >= #DIMATER1#
  50. and nvl(T.DIMATER,0) <= #DIMATER2#
  51. and nvl(T.HEIGHT,0) >= #HEIGHT1#
  52. and nvl(T.HEIGHT,0) <= #HEIGHT2#
  53. and UPPER(T.CIC) LIKE '%'|| UPPER('#CIC#') || '%'
  54. -- and T.HEAT_NO >= '#LUHAO1#'
  55. -- and T.HEAT_NO <= '#LUHAO2#'
  56. and T.CHECK_TIME BETWEEN TO_DATE('#DATE_BEGIN#','YYYY-MM-DD HH24:MI:SS') AND TO_DATE('#DATE_END#','YYYY-MM-DD HH24:MI:SS')
  57. ]]>
  58. </query>
  59. <query id="VJhySscaDAL.QueryByPk" desc="通过主键查询">
  60. <![CDATA[
  61. SELECT
  62. TO_CHAR(T.CHECK_TIME, 'YYYY-MM-DD HH24:MI:SS') CHECK_TIME,
  63. T.CHECK_NO,
  64. T.BATCH_NO,
  65. T.SAMPLE_NO,
  66. T.HEAT_NO,
  67. T.STEEL_GRADE,
  68. T.STEEL_NO,
  69. T.DIMATER,
  70. T.HEIGHT,
  71. T.CIC,
  72. T.YSMIN1,
  73. T.YSMIN2,
  74. T.YSMIN3,
  75. T.YSMIN_NAME,
  76. T.ACTUAL_S_YSMIN1,
  77. T.ACTUAL_S_YSMIN2,
  78. T.ACTUAL_S_YSMIN3,
  79. T.SAMPLE_NO1,
  80. T.SAMPLE_NO2,
  81. T.SAMPLE_NO3,
  82. T.SAMPLE_COUNT,
  83. T.TEST_TIME,
  84. T.NACE_PH_NAME,
  85. T.NACE_PH_S1,
  86. T.NACE_PH_F1,
  87. T.VALUE1,
  88. T.VALUE2,
  89. T.VALUE3,
  90. T.ITEM_NAME_W,
  91. T.SURFACE_AREA1,
  92. T.SURFACE_AREA2,
  93. T.SURFACE_AREA3,
  94. T.REPORTED_NAME,
  95. TO_CHAR(T.TEST_DATE, 'YYYY-MM-DD HH24:MI:SS') TEST_DATE,
  96. TO_CHAR(T.REPORTED_DATE, 'YYYY-MM-DD HH24:MI:SS') REPORTED_DATE,
  97. T.APPROVED_NAME,
  98. T.CHECK_STD,
  99. T.CHECK_NAME
  100. FROM V_JHY_SSCA T
  101. WHERE
  102. 1<>1
  103. ]]>
  104. </query>
  105. <query id="VJhySscaDAL.Insert" desc="新增">
  106. <![CDATA[
  107. INSERT INTO V_JHY_SSCA(
  108. CHECK_TIME,
  109. CHECK_NO,
  110. BATCH_NO,
  111. SAMPLE_NO,
  112. HEAT_NO,
  113. STEEL_GRADE,
  114. STEEL_NO,
  115. DIMATER,
  116. HEIGHT,
  117. CIC,
  118. YSMIN1,
  119. YSMIN2,
  120. YSMIN3,
  121. YSMIN_NAME,
  122. ACTUAL_S_YSMIN1,
  123. ACTUAL_S_YSMIN2,
  124. ACTUAL_S_YSMIN3,
  125. SAMPLE_NO1,
  126. SAMPLE_NO2,
  127. SAMPLE_NO3,
  128. SAMPLE_COUNT,
  129. TEST_TIME,
  130. NACE_PH_NAME,
  131. NACE_PH_S1,
  132. NACE_PH_F1,
  133. VALUE1,
  134. VALUE2,
  135. VALUE3,
  136. ITEM_NAME_W,
  137. SURFACE_AREA1,
  138. SURFACE_AREA2,
  139. SURFACE_AREA3,
  140. REPORTED_NAME,
  141. TEST_DATE,
  142. REPORTED_DATE,
  143. APPROVED_NAME,
  144. CHECK_STD,
  145. CHECK_NAME)
  146. VALUES(
  147. SYSDATE,
  148. '#CHECK_NO#',
  149. '#BATCH_NO#',
  150. '#SAMPLE_NO#',
  151. '#HEAT_NO#',
  152. '#STEEL_GRADE#',
  153. '#STEEL_NO#',
  154. '#DIMATER#',
  155. '#HEIGHT#',
  156. '#CIC#',
  157. '#YSMIN1#',
  158. '#YSMIN2#',
  159. '#YSMIN3#',
  160. '#YSMIN_NAME#',
  161. '#ACTUAL_S_YSMIN1#',
  162. '#ACTUAL_S_YSMIN2#',
  163. '#ACTUAL_S_YSMIN3#',
  164. '#SAMPLE_NO1#',
  165. '#SAMPLE_NO2#',
  166. '#SAMPLE_NO3#',
  167. '#SAMPLE_COUNT#',
  168. '#TEST_TIME#',
  169. '#NACE_PH_NAME#',
  170. '#NACE_PH_S1#',
  171. '#NACE_PH_F1#',
  172. '#VALUE1#',
  173. '#VALUE2#',
  174. '#VALUE3#',
  175. '#ITEM_NAME_W#',
  176. '#SURFACE_AREA1#',
  177. '#SURFACE_AREA2#',
  178. '#SURFACE_AREA3#',
  179. '#REPORTED_NAME#',
  180. SYSDATE,
  181. SYSDATE,
  182. '#APPROVED_NAME#',
  183. '#CHECK_STD#',
  184. '#CHECK_NAME#')
  185. ]]>
  186. </query>
  187. <query id="VJhySscaDAL.Update" desc="修改">
  188. <![CDATA[
  189. UPDATE V_JHY_SSCA T
  190. SET
  191. T.CHECK_TIME = SYSDATE,
  192. T.CHECK_NO = '#CHECK_NO#',
  193. T.BATCH_NO = '#BATCH_NO#',
  194. T.SAMPLE_NO = '#SAMPLE_NO#',
  195. T.HEAT_NO = '#HEAT_NO#',
  196. T.STEEL_GRADE = '#STEEL_GRADE#',
  197. T.STEEL_NO = '#STEEL_NO#',
  198. T.DIMATER = '#DIMATER#',
  199. T.HEIGHT = '#HEIGHT#',
  200. T.CIC = '#CIC#',
  201. T.YSMIN1 = '#YSMIN1#',
  202. T.YSMIN2 = '#YSMIN2#',
  203. T.YSMIN3 = '#YSMIN3#',
  204. T.YSMIN_NAME = '#YSMIN_NAME#',
  205. T.ACTUAL_S_YSMIN1 = '#ACTUAL_S_YSMIN1#',
  206. T.ACTUAL_S_YSMIN2 = '#ACTUAL_S_YSMIN2#',
  207. T.ACTUAL_S_YSMIN3 = '#ACTUAL_S_YSMIN3#',
  208. T.SAMPLE_NO1 = '#SAMPLE_NO1#',
  209. T.SAMPLE_NO2 = '#SAMPLE_NO2#',
  210. T.SAMPLE_NO3 = '#SAMPLE_NO3#',
  211. T.SAMPLE_COUNT = '#SAMPLE_COUNT#',
  212. T.TEST_TIME = '#TEST_TIME#',
  213. T.NACE_PH_NAME = '#NACE_PH_NAME#',
  214. T.NACE_PH_S1 = '#NACE_PH_S1#',
  215. T.NACE_PH_F1 = '#NACE_PH_F1#',
  216. T.VALUE1 = '#VALUE1#',
  217. T.VALUE2 = '#VALUE2#',
  218. T.VALUE3 = '#VALUE3#',
  219. T.ITEM_NAME_W = '#ITEM_NAME_W#',
  220. T.SURFACE_AREA1 = '#SURFACE_AREA1#',
  221. T.SURFACE_AREA2 = '#SURFACE_AREA2#',
  222. T.SURFACE_AREA3 = '#SURFACE_AREA3#',
  223. T.REPORTED_NAME = '#REPORTED_NAME#',
  224. T.TEST_DATE = SYSDATE,
  225. T.REPORTED_DATE = SYSDATE,
  226. T.APPROVED_NAME = '#APPROVED_NAME#',
  227. T.CHECK_STD = '#CHECK_STD#',
  228. T.CHECK_NAME = '#CHECK_NAME#'
  229. WHERE
  230. 1<>1
  231. ]]>
  232. </query>
  233. <query id="VJhySscaDAL.GetMaxPk" desc="获取最大主键">
  234. <![CDATA[
  235. SELECT NVL(MAX(?), 0) + 1 MAX_VALUE FROM V_JHY_SSCA T
  236. ]]>
  237. </query>
  238. <query id="VJhySscaDAL.Delete" desc="作废">
  239. <![CDATA[
  240. UPDATE V_JHY_SSCA T
  241. SET
  242. T.VALIDFLAG = '0',
  243. T.DELETE_NAME = '#DELETE_NAME#',
  244. T.DELETE_TIME = SYSDATE
  245. WHERE
  246. 1<>1
  247. ]]>
  248. </query>
  249. <query id="VJhySscaDAL.Resume" desc="恢复">
  250. <![CDATA[
  251. UPDATE V_JHY_SSCA T
  252. SET
  253. T.VALIDFLAG = '1',
  254. T.DELETE_NAME = NULL,
  255. T.DELETE_TIME = NULL,
  256. T.UPDATE_NAME = '#UPDATE_NAME#',
  257. T.UPDATE_TIME = SYSDATE
  258. WHERE
  259. 1<>1
  260. ]]>
  261. </query>
  262. </queryMap>